Step 1
In a heat-proof bowl add the milk chocolate chips and semi-sweet chocolate chips. Stir to combine.
Step 2
Place the bowl over a saucepan with 1 inch of simmering water. Make sure the bottom of the bowl isn’t touching the water. Let heat while occasionally stirring to melt the chocolate chips completely.
Step 3
Once the chocolate chips are completely melted, dip the pretzels into the chocolate. Tap the wrist of the hand holding the pretzels until most of the excess chocolate has dripped off.
Step 4
Place the pretzels on a piece of parchment paper or wax paper.
Step 5
While the chocolate is still wet, coat with sprinkles or candies.
Step 6
Let the chocolate harden before transferring to an airtight container to store at room temperature.
